This year’s Luxembourg Open Days, held this past weekend, attracted 26,200 visitors to 41 companies.

The Luxembourg Open Days recorded exceptional figures at their twelfth edition which featured 41 participating companies and welcomed over 26,000 visitors. In the twelve years of its existence, 232,400 visitors have been able to discover the diversity of local businesses during the Open Days.

Some of the most visited establishments this year were "Bio-Haff an Dudel & Dudel-Magie" in Sprinkange, "POST Luxembourg" in Bettembourg and the Cloche d'Or, "Centre et Ateliers de Creos" Roost, "Luxemburger Stad Brauerei" in Clausen, "APL-Autoparts" in Cessange and "Grosbusch" in Ellange.

Organised by the "brain & more" communication agency, the Luxembourg Open Days were held under the auspices of the Ministry of the Economy.

Due to its continued success, a new edition of the Open Days will take place in the autumn of next year.
